Job description
Create (with designer) elegant front-end design and bootstrap our enterprise backend architectures for an app that serves as both a marketing tool that delivers information based on queries and an in-house content management and communications system. The app will be designed for mobile, iPad and desktop environments, though principally for iOS and Android devices. This will involve:
Determine data storage and optimum storage requirements. Prepare system requirements, source analysis and process analyses and design functionality.
Use data mapping, data mining and data transformational analysis tools to design and develop a scalable database backend to the from end map.
Co-lead UX and feedback after MVP uploads to App store / Google Play.
Your skills and experience
Mandatory requirements:
- Full stack development and Object Oriented development
- Strong background in Swift or Objective C and Java, or XML, JSON or Android SDK
- Superb understanding of iOS and Android software architecture and design patterns, including core iOS libraries and frameworks and JSON
- Experience working with Auto Layout and size classes
- Solid Back-end programing, including: proficiency with any of the following: C#; MVC pattern and frameworks; and SQL and/or NoSQL databases
- Experience with Angular, Typescripts, ReactJs, Vue.js, or node.js
- Experience with data scraping / external serve data extrapolation (i.e. python tables) — OR know someone who can work with you to data scrape
- Write clean, efficient and scalable code
- Debug issues in production.
- Demonstrate good communication skills and can work effectively in a team environment.
- Be dedicated to the project (the faster you work, the more you get paid).
Ideal requirements:
- Experience integrating with RESTful APIs or RPCs and Web Services (SOAP)
- Front-end development experience: HTML5, JavaScript, CSS
- Experience with source control solutions such as Git
- Experience integrating third-party frameworks
- Bachelor's degree in Engineering, Computer Science, or MIS/IT (but if you are just really smart and capable, we don’t care about your degree)
Why you'll love working here
Compensation
Top of the market. We are backed by some of the largest financial services technology entrepreneurs in South East Asia.
The compensation will ultimately be based on completion of project and not based on a monthly salary. We are looking for a contract developer, with an expected minimum completion time of three months for a minimum viable product. If the first phase goes well, we would be looking to hire the developer full time.
BEDROCK EDUCATIONAL CONSULTANTS
Bedrock Educational Consultants